ClassLattice templates are editable starting points for plans, artifacts, spreadsheets, rubrics, classroom routines, and other supported workflows.
ClassLattice templates reduce setup work while preserving teacher ownership. A selected structure becomes an editable artifact in the authorized Vault and can carry standards, sources, revisions, output formats, and later classroom evidence.
Start with a lesson, assessment, rubric, CER or thinking routine, classroom display, spreadsheet, game, visual, or blank artifact rather than forcing every task through one document shape.
Attach the intended course, standard, source, learning target, and destination so the template becomes part of the real workflow rather than an isolated download.
Revise the content and layout, inspect any AI-assisted changes, preserve the source revision, and choose the supported format needed for classroom or external use.
Save the artifact in the Vault, create a connected derivative when adapting it, and continue into planning, Student Spaces, assessment, display, or Exchange without overwriting the original.
